ORD 03-001ORDINANCE 03-001 CITY OF ELK RIVER AN ORDINANCE OF THE CITY OF ELK RIVER AMENDING SECTION 2-212 OF THE CITY CODE OF ORDINANCES RELATING TO HERITAGE PRESERVATION COMMISSION MEMBERSHIP The City Council of the City of Elk River does hereby ordain as follows: Section 1. Section 2-212 titled, Membership; officers, of the City of Elk River Code of Ordinances shall be amended to read as follows: Sec. 2-212. Membership; officers. The heritage preservation commission shall consist of seven members appointed by the city council for terms of three years. The last day for the term of office of each member shall be the last day of February; however, all members may continue service until either reappointed or replaced by the city council. A vacancy shall be filled by the city council for the remainder of the term. The members of the heritage preservation commission, by a majority vote, shall elect one of the appointed commissioners at the first meeting of the year to serve as chair and one to serve as vice-chair. Commission members must be persons with demonstrated interest or expertise in historic preservation. It is expected that a preference be given to Elk River residents, but residency by itself shall not be a disqualification. The heritage preservation commission shall include, if available, a member of the Sherburne County Historical Society. Section 2. That this ordinance shall take effect upon publication as provided by law. Passed and adopted by the City Council of the City of Elk River this l0th day of February, 2003. Stephanie A.
